<p>I first came across Kero One several years ago on <a href="http://www.myspace.com/keroone" target="_blank">MySpace</a> and was diggin&#8217; his jazzy, souful hip-hop sound. Since then his career has been blossoming and he recently dropped his second album <em>Early Believers</em> which is really dope. I&#8217;m not sure what it is about the Bay Area that produces such sunny, organic hip-hop, but cats up there sure do make music like it&#8217;s summer all year round!</p>
<p><em>Early Believers</em> is definitely on a feel-good tip &#8211; from the smooth, melodious tracks to the positive, no-drama lyrical content. And I ain&#8217;t mad about it. Production-wise the album has a very organic and live feel. While it&#8217;s mostly hip-hop, there&#8217;s touches of house (Keep Pushin&#8217;) as well as more exotic rhythms (Bossa Soundcheck, A Song For Sabrina), so the album has a multi-dimensional vibe. While Kero handles most production/label/MC duties himself, he does have a couple of quality guests stop by, namely Ohmega Watts and Ben Westbeech. This album is definitely recommended!</p>
